"I think everyone at Windy Corner will approve; it is the fashionable world. I am used to Tunbridge Wells, where we are all hopelessly behind the times."
"Acho que todos em Windy Corner aprovarão; é o mundo da moda. Estou acostumada a Tunbridge Wells, onde estamos todos irremediavelmente atrasados em relação aos tempos."
"Yes," said Lucy despondently.
"Sim", disse Lucy desanimada.
There was a haze of disapproval in the air, but whether the disapproval was of herself, or of Mr. Beebe, or of the fashionable world at Windy Corner, or of the narrow world at Tunbridge Wells, she could not determine.
Havia uma névoa de desaprovação no ar, mas se a desaprovação era de si mesma, ou do Sr. Beebe, ou do mundo da moda em Windy Corner, ou do mundo estreito de Tunbridge Wells, ela não conseguia determinar.
She tried to locate it, but as usual she blundered.
Ela tentou localizá-la, mas como de costume cometeu um erro.
Miss Bartlett sedulously denied disapproving of any one, and added "I am afraid you are finding me a very depressing companion."
A senhorita Bartlett negou zelosamente desaprovar qualquer pessoa, e acrescentou: "Temo que esteja me achando uma companhia muito deprimente."
And the girl again thought: "I must have been selfish or unkind; I must be more careful. It is so dreadful for Charlotte, being poor."
E a jovem pensou novamente: "Devo ter sido egoísta ou cruel; devo ter mais cuidado. É tão terrível para Charlotte ser pobre."
Fortunately one of the little old ladies, who for some time had been smiling very benignly, now approached and asked if she might be allowed to sit where Mr. Beebe had sat.
Felizmente uma das senhorinhas idosas, que por algum tempo estivera sorrindo muito benignamente, aproximou-se agora e perguntou se lhe seria permitido sentar onde o Sr. Beebe havia se sentado.
Permission granted, she began to chatter gently about Italy, the plunge it had been to come there, the gratifying success of the plunge, the improvement in her sister's health, the necessity of closing the bed-room windows at night, and of thoroughly emptying the water-bottles in the morning.
Com a permissão concedida, ela começou a tagarelar suavemente sobre a Itália, o mergulho que havia sido vir até lá, o gratificante sucesso do mergulho, a melhora na saúde de sua irmã, a necessidade de fechar as janelas do quarto à noite e de esvaziar completamente as garrafas d'água pela manhã.
She handled her subjects agreeably, and they were, perhaps, more worthy of attention than the high discourse upon Guelfs and Ghibellines which was proceeding tempestuously at the other end of the room.
Ela tratava de seus assuntos de forma agradável, e eles eram, talvez, mais dignos de atenção do que o elevado discurso sobre Guelfos e Gibelinos que prosseguia tempestuosamente na outra extremidade da sala.
